Live Earth

07/07/07 – Good day for a concert, eh? Maybe 7 in 7 major cities (one hopefully being DC)? We’ve had Live Aid, and Live 8, how about Live Earth?

Official story here, basically Al Gore wants to put on a little show. I just hope this isn’t the only area appearance for the Police.